Germany, aiming for a record-fifth World Cup title, will face Curaçao in a Group E match on Sunday night in Houston, Texas. This marks Curaçao’s first-ever appearance in a World Cup tournament, positioning them as underdogs against the European powerhouse. The game is scheduled to begin at 11 PM local time. A significant disparity in experience and stature exists between the two teams. Viewers in Bangladesh can watch the match on T Sports, BTV, and Somoy TV. Germany, under coach Julian Nagelsmann, is considered a strong contender in the tournament. The match is expected to draw considerable interest due to the contrast between Germany’s pedigree and Curaçao’s historic debut.
